I think it'd be okay. If they taste anything like they smell, I doubt they'll have much appeal to kids and they're sort of prickly-fuzzy as well. In general, tomatoes do better in the ground, even one plant needs a lot of space because they can get fairly bushy and sprawl all over. You'll need at least one of those wire cage thingies to prop it up, preferably with a wooden stake to reinforce it. You'll want to amend the dirt with plenty of compost. A couple of sweet 100 cherry tomato plants can yield a pint of tomatoes a week or more, plenty for salads or just eating plain. Nothing beats a homegrown tomato. :)
